		<description>The emphasis on the "social object" will become more apparent as the novelty of superficial friends gathering wears off.  

It adds fuel to online interactions because it more closely resembles real life social relationships.  In the offline world people commonly form social connections via shared interests (music, sport, stamp collecting, whatever) these all give a meaning to your "social graph" in today's parlance.  Without them the whole raison d'etre for a social network quickly disappears.

Adding a game structure, as bragster have, not only serves to drive these interactions by incentivising users to join a conversation but also appeals to our competitive nature.

Congrats on the funding guys - good luck for the future.</description>
